Ubuntu升级python版本
时间: 2025-01-18 08:56:14 浏览: 47
### 升级Python至最新稳定版
#### 安全备份现有环境
为了防止升级过程中出现问题,在开始之前建议创建当前系统的快照或备份重要文件。对于使用中的项目,推荐先在一个测试环境中尝试整个过程。
#### 添加第三方PPA仓库
官方源可能不会立即提供最新的Python版本。可以考虑通过添加由社区维护的个人包档案(PPA)来获取较新的发行版:
```bash
sudo add-apt-repository ppa:deadsnakes/ppa
sudo apt update
```
上述命令会向系统中加入一个包含多个Python版本的额外资源库[^1]。
#### 查询并安装目标版本
确认要安装的具体版本号后执行如下操作:
```bash
sudo apt install python3.x # 将"x"替换为期望的小数位版本号, 如 "9"
```
这一步骤将会下载并部署所指定的新版本解释器及其依赖项。
#### 设置默认Python版本
如果希望改变终端下`python`命令指向哪个具体版本,则需调整符号链接:
```bash
s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.y 1
sudo update-alternatives --config python3
```
这里同样要把".y"部分替换成实际已安裝的大版本号加上小版本号,比如`.8`代表设置Python 3.8作为默认选项。之后按照提示选择想要设为默认的那个条目即可完成配置变更。
#### 注意事项
- **谨慎修改全局Python版本**:更改系统范围内的Python版本可能会破坏预装的应用程序和服务,因为它们通常依赖于特定版本的Python运行时。
- **优先处理虚拟环境**:对于开发工作而言,最佳实践是在独立的工作空间里管理各自的工具链和库集合,这样既不影响其他项目的正常运作又能自由定制所需的语言特性集。
- **验证安装成果**:最后记得检验新旧两套设施能否按预期发挥作用,可通过简单的脚本片段来进行快速的功能性检测。
阅读全文
相关推荐


















